{"library":"vue-timer-hook","type":"library","category":null,"description":"Vue Timer Hook is a Vue 3 composition API library providing reactive hooks for common time-based functionalities within components. It offers `useTimer` for countdowns, `useStopwatch` for tracking elapsed time, and `useTime` for continuously retrieving the current time. Currently at version 1.0.86, the library demonstrates a positive version release cadence, with the last publish occurring 3 months ago, indicating active maintenance. Its primary benefit lies in simplifying time-related state management in Vue components, abstracting away complex `setInterval` and `clearInterval` logic, and providing a clean, reactive interface. It is purpose-built for the Vue 3 ecosystem and the Composition API, making it a direct fit for modern Vue projects.","language":"javascript","status":"active","version":"1.0.86","tags":["javascript","vue","vue3","timer","hook","typescript"],"last_verified":"Wed May 27","install":[{"cmd":"npm install vue-timer-hook","imports":["import { useTimer } from 'vue-timer-hook'","import { useStopwatch } from 'vue-timer-hook'","import { useTime } from 'vue-timer-hook'"]},{"cmd":"yarn add vue-timer-hook","imports":[]},{"cmd":"pnpm add vue-timer-hook","imports":[]}],"homepage":null,"github":null,"docs":null,"changelog":null,"pypi":null,"npm":"https://www.npmjs.com/package/vue-timer-hook","openapi_spec":null,"status_page":null,"smithery":null,"compatibility":{"summary":{"python_range":"18–22","success_rate":0,"avg_install_s":null,"avg_import_s":null,"wheel_type":null},"url":"https://checklist.day/v1/registry/vue-timer-hook/compatibility"}}